Bright Silver Shades For A Statement Island
Polished to a near mirror shine, these three railway shades throw back light and reflections rather than absorbing them, so they read as a brighter, more contemporary version of the industrial pendant shape. Hang them above an island and they become as much a piece of kitchen hardware as a light source.
Picking Your Finish
Imperial silver is the brightest of the Emery finishes, a bold chrome like shine rather than a brushed or antique effect. If you would rather something warmer, the same three shade design is also made in a deep palladian bronze and a weathered brass, both sold separately. Underneath each shade sits an opal glass diffuser, so even in this reflective finish the light itself stays soft rather than glaring.
How It Works
Three E27 lamps light the bar, and as with all Emery pendants bulbs are not supplied. Fit dimmable bulbs and the fixture will dim, though there is no dimmer built into the fitting itself. It is wired to Class I, so it needs an earth connection, and being a hardwired ceiling fitting it should go up via a qualified electrician rather than a DIY job.
Where It Works Best
At over 130cm wide this is the full three light version of the Emery island range, built to sit over an island or a long table rather than a small breakfast bar. Two rise and fall chains mean you can adjust the drop within a generous range to suit your ceiling height. If your space calls for one light rather than three, the single medium Emery pendant carries the same shade shape and is available in this same imperial silver finish.
An American Lamp Company Since 1930
Quoizel started out in Manhattan in 1930, founded by Michael Chaikin as a small lamp company. Its first products were not electric at all but oil burning hurricane lamps, made in the years before mains electric lighting reached every home. As houses electrified, the company moved into hardwired chandeliers, pendants and sconces of the kind you see here, though the emphasis on a well made metal shade has stayed consistent.
